Sectoral context for this vegan ice cream plant project

<p>The Indian vegan ice cream market is primarily driven by domestic manufacturers rather than imports, with West India holding a leading market share of approximately 42% in 2026, anchored by Maharashtra and Gujarat due to strong soybean processing infrastructure, oil extraction capabilities, and metropolitan consumption in Mumbai. Regional demand clusters are shaped by access to raw material bases such as coconut, almond, oat, soy, and cashew, with specialized supply chains emerging around each ingredient's primary growing regions.</p><p>Demand drivers span multiple converging factors. The high prevalence of lactose intolerance, affecting 65% to 68% of the global population, remains a primary catalyst for dairy-free adoption.

Rising health and wellness awareness, linked to increasing incidence of diet-related lifestyle disorders such as obesity and diabetes, is expanding the health-conscious consumer base. Additionally, the global plant-based sector is valued at INR 300 Crore, approximately USD 36 million, signaling the scale of the broader ecosystem feeding into frozen dessert production. Consumer trends show sustained preference shifts toward vegan and clean-label products, with brands launching plant-based frozen dessert options to capture this demand.</p><p>The supply side reflects significant cost dynamics.

Plant-based milk bases, including coconut milk, oat milk, almond milk, soy milk, and cashew milk, are priced 2 to 3 times higher than conventional dairy milk inputs due to specialized extraction processes and smaller production scales. Ingredient pricing volatility and supply chain dependencies, notably across California for almonds and other specialized crop regions, impact production costs. The dairy alternatives market context provides the raw material infrastructure backbone for vegan ice cream formulation, with ingredient cost structures being a decisive factor in product pricing and margins.</p>

Technology and machinery benchmarks

<p>Vegan ice cream manufacturing in India leverages a range of base ingredient formulations, with coconut milk-based products having captured significant market share globally, followed by almond milk, oat milk, soy milk, cashew milk, and emerging innovations such as millet-based formulations. Commercial processing lines accommodate capacities ranging from 100 liters per hour (LPH) for artisanal-scale batches to over 2,000 LPH for large-scale industrial plants. Standard machinery configurations include base-ingredient and plant-milk mixing tanks, batch or continuous freezers, homogenizers, and pasteurizers, with inline shear mixers critical for achieving consistent texture across non-dairy bases.</p><p>India-based manufacturers specializing in vegan ice cream plant equipment include TechQu, headquartered in Mumbai, Maharashtra, which offers end-to-end automated turnkey processing lines for vegan ice cream and non-dairy bases including almond, oat, coconut, soy, and cashew, alongside pasteurizers and inline shear mixers.

Goma Engineering, based in Thane and Mumbai, Maharashtra, provides specialized industrial processing equipment for plant-based dairy alternatives. These domestic equipment suppliers reduce dependency on imports and enable capex-efficient plant setups.</p><p>Capex requirements vary significantly by scale. A small-scale or mini plant setup requires a total project capital investment of INR 15,00,000 to INR 25,00,000 (2024-2026 estimates), with daily production capacity of 500 to 1,000 liters per day.

Machinery and equipment costs alone range from INR 10,00,000 to INR 17,00,000 for this tier. Workforce requirements encompass specialized food safety protocols, automated production systems, and quality control standards designed to ensure product integrity and allergen segregation across multiple plant-based ingredient streams.</p>

Risks and mitigation for this project

<p>Raw material cost volatility constitutes the most significant operational risk. Plant-based milk bases, including coconut milk, oat milk, almond milk, soy milk, and cashew milk, carry input costs 2 to 3 times higher than conventional dairy milk due to specialized extraction processes and smaller production scales. Ingredient pricing volatility and supply chain dependencies, notably across California for almonds and other specialized crop growing regions, expose production economics to external shocks.

Heavy dependency on specialized crops, including almonds, cashews, coconuts, oats, and soybeans, creates supply chain fragility susceptible to price swings and raw material disruptions, as documented in 2026 industry analysis.</p><p>Price sensitivity in the Indian market remains a persistent headwind. Plant-based ice cream variants carry a persistent price premium over traditional dairy ice cream, and consumer willingness to pay this premium, while growing among health-conscious urban demographics, is not universal. Market penetration beyond Tier 1 metropolitan centers depends on price parity or compelling value propositions that justify the premium.</p><p>Regulatory and compliance obligations impose ongoing costs.

Mandatory vegan logo endorsement under FSSAI's Food Safety and Standards (Vegan Foods) Regulations, 2022 requires strict adherence to zero animal-derived ingredient standards, including processing aids. Allergen segregation across multiple plant-based ingredient streams demands specialized facility design and quality control protocols. The organized segment, while offering brand equity advantages, requires substantial investment in compliance infrastructure, distinguishing it from the lower-cost unorganized competitive segment.</p>
